Private First Class Alesiak served in the:
• United States Army
• 82nd Airborne Division
• 325th Glider Infantry Regiment
• Company 1HQ
His Army enlistment date / location / Serial Number was:
• Wednesday 03/18/1942
• Fort Custer in Michigan
• 36176194
His civilian occupation at enlistment was:
• Carpenter
He was the son of:
• Aleksander Alesiak (1889 - 1945)
• Wiktoria Jendo Alesiak (12/14/1895 - ????)
*** (They were married on Tuesday 05/30/1916 in Detroit, Wayne County, Michigan) ***
He was the brother of:
• Piotr Alesiak (1924 - 1987)
